A common feature of CBT is that the therapist sets the client ‘homework’, which is then reviewed in the next session; this aims to help clients generalise and apply their learning. Exercise Therapy: This type of physiotherapy focuses on prescribing specific exercises to help …Unless your children are participating in treatment, it’s usually not a good idea to bring them along. Choose a time when you will have child care available. Other commitments. A psychotherapy session typically lasts 45 to 50 minutes. Try to schedule your session at a time when you won’t have to rush to your next appointment afterward.

C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T) is a common type of talk therapy (psychotherapy). You work with a mental health counselor (psychotherapist or therapist) in a structured way, attending a limited number of sessions.
